Women with Metabolic Syndrome and Unhealthy Lifestyle Factors Are at a Higher Risk for Hyperuricemia

Hyperuricemia (HUA) is linked to metabolic syndrome (MetS) and cardiovascular disease (CVD). This study found HUA is strongly associated with MetS in both sexes, with a greater synergistic risk in women combining MetS and unhealthy lifestyles.

Area of Science:

  • Metabolic Health
  • Cardiovascular Health
  • Sex-Based Medicine

Background:

  • Hyperuricemia (HUA) is a growing concern due to its links with metabolic syndrome (MetS) and cardiovascular disease (CVD), increasing mortality.
  • Unhealthy behaviors, MetS, and HUA can interact synergistically, elevating risk factors.
  • Emerging evidence suggests sex-based differences in HUA's associations with risk factors.

Purpose of the Study:

  • To investigate sex-based differences in the relationships between HUA and MetS, CVD risk factors, and lifestyle behaviors.
  • To evaluate the joint effects of MetS and unhealthy lifestyles on HUA risk, stratified by sex.

Main Methods:

  • Cross-sectional study using Korean National Health and Nutritional Examination Survey data (2016-2018).
  • Multivariable logistic regression analysis to calculate adjusted odds ratios (ORs) and 95% confidence intervals (CIs).
  • Subgroup analyses were performed based on sex and the presence of MetS with or without unhealthy lifestyle factors (tobacco use, alcohol intake).

Main Results:

  • Significant associations between MetS and HUA were observed in both men and women, irrespective of smoking or alcohol consumption.
  • The association between MetS and HUA was stronger in women.
  • A synergistic effect of MetS and lifestyle factors on HUA risk was noted, particularly in women, with up to a fourfold increased risk compared to the reference group.

Conclusions:

  • Sex-based differences exist in the associations between HUA, MetS, CVD risk factors, and lifestyle behaviors.
  • A stronger synergistic effect of MetS and unhealthy lifestyles on HUA risk in women highlights the need for sex-specific clinical strategies.
  • Tailored strategies are necessary to mitigate HUA complications and their socio-economic burden, considering sex-based variations.

Cholesterol: Significance and Regulation

Although not a source of energy, cholesterol plays a significant role as a foundational structure for bile salts, steroid hormones, and vitamin D, as well as being a crucial component of plasma membranes. Approximately 15% of blood cholesterol is derived from our diet, with the remainder synthesized from acetyl CoA by the liver and intestines. Cholesterol is eliminated from the body through its conversion into bile salts, which are eventually discarded in the feces.
